11.5 grams 3-(p-chlorobenzoyl)-levulinic acid ethyl ester, 4.9 grams phenyl-hydrazine, 2.8 grams glacial acetic acid and 10 milliliters ethanol were mixed and the mixture was heated to the boiling temperature under reflux for 3.5 hours. The reaction mixture was evaporated and 100 milliliters benzene were added to the residue. The pH of the solution was adjusted to 3, followed by extraction with water. The benzene phase was evaporated and 30 milliliters ethanol and 20 milliliters 2N aqueous sodium hydroxide added to the residue. The mixture was heated to the boiling temperature under reflux for 1 hour, and thereafter worked up and the free acid recovered in accordance with a procedure analogous to that set out in Example (1b). 9.6 grams 3-methyl-1-phenyl-5-(p-chlorophenyl)pyrazol-4-acetic acid, melting at 174°-177° C., were obtained represeing a yield of 72%.
